.cover:where(.astro-EY7T2PDI){align-items:center;display:flex;height:calc(100vh - 6.5rem);margin-top:6.5rem;position:relative}.cover__wrapper--bg-color:where(.astro-EY7T2PDI){display:flex;height:100%;left:50%;max-width:1400px;position:absolute;transform:translate(-50%);width:100%;z-index:0}.cover__bg-color:where(.astro-EY7T2PDI){background-color:var(--primary_color);height:100%;margin:0 1.5rem;position:absolute;width:clamp(10rem,20vw + 1rem,20rem)}.cover__wrapper--content-box:where(.astro-EY7T2PDI){align-items:center;display:flex;height:auto;left:50%;max-width:1400px;position:absolute;transform:translate(-50%);width:100%;z-index:2}.cover__content-box:where(.astro-EY7T2PDI){color:#fff;display:flex;flex-direction:column;margin:0 1.5rem}.cover__divider:where(.astro-EY7T2PDI){background-color:#fff;height:1px;margin:clamp(1rem,2vw + .5rem,2.5rem) auto clamp(1rem,2vw + .5rem,2.5rem) 0;width:50%}.cover__img:where(.astro-EY7T2PDI){background-color:#000;height:90%;width:100%;z-index:1}.cover__img:where(.astro-EY7T2PDI) img:where(.astro-EY7T2PDI){height:100%;-o-object-fit:cover;object-fit:cover;opacity:var(--opacity);width:100%}.cover__pretitle:where(.astro-EY7T2PDI){color:var(--primary-color);font-size:clamp(.875rem,1vw + .5rem,1.25rem);font-weight:500;margin-bottom:clamp(.5rem,1vw + .5rem,1.5rem);text-transform:uppercase}.cover__title:where(.astro-EY7T2PDI){font-size:clamp(2.5rem,4vw + 1rem,4.5rem);font-weight:600;line-height:clamp(2.7rem,4vw + 1rem,4.8rem);text-transform:uppercase;word-break:break-word}.cover__subtitle:where(.astro-EY7T2PDI){font-size:clamp(.875rem,1vw + .5rem,1.25rem);font-weight:400;line-height:clamp(1rem,1vw + .5rem,1.45rem)}.cover__button:where(.astro-EY7T2PDI){background-color:transparent;border-color:#fff;color:#fff!important;margin-right:auto;margin-top:clamp(1rem,2vw + .5rem,2.5rem)}.cover__button:where(.astro-EY7T2PDI):hover{background-color:var(--primary_color)}@media (min-width:calc(1400px + 1.5rem)){.cover__bg-color:where(.astro-EY7T2PDI),.cover__content-box:where(.astro-EY7T2PDI){margin:0}}.about:where(.astro-NIQTPGZU){background-color:var(--background_color);padding:var(--section-padding) 0}.about:where(.astro-NIQTPGZU) .hidden:where(.astro-NIQTPGZU){display:none}.about__wrapper:where(.astro-NIQTPGZU){margin:0 auto;max-width:1200px;padding:0 20px}.about__container:where(.astro-NIQTPGZU){display:flex;flex-direction:column;gap:clamp(2rem,2vw + 1rem,4rem)}.about__img:where(.astro-NIQTPGZU){aspect-ratio:10/7;background-color:#000;height:auto;max-height:700px;order:2;position:relative;width:100%}.about__img:where(.astro-NIQTPGZU) img:where(.astro-NIQTPGZU){height:100%;-o-object-fit:cover;object-fit:cover;opacity:var(--opacity);width:100%}.about__feedback:where(.astro-NIQTPGZU){bottom:2rem;color:#fff;display:flex;flex-direction:column;gap:1.5rem;height:100%;justify-content:flex-end;left:2rem;position:absolute;width:100%}.about__feedback_number:where(.astro-NIQTPGZU){font-size:5rem;font-weight:700;line-height:1}.about__feedback_title:where(.astro-NIQTPGZU){font-size:1.2rem;font-weight:500;line-height:1}.about__line:where(.astro-NIQTPGZU){background-color:var(--primary_color)}.about__pretitle:where(.astro-NIQTPGZU){color:var(--primary_color)}.about__button:where(.astro-NIQTPGZU){background-color:var(--primary_color);color:#fff!important;cursor:pointer;margin-top:2rem}.about__button:where(.astro-NIQTPGZU):hover{background-color:#fff;color:var(--primary_color)!important}@media (min-width:700px){.about__container:where(.astro-NIQTPGZU){flex-direction:row}.about__img:where(.astro-NIQTPGZU){aspect-ratio:7/10}.about__text-box:where(.astro-NIQTPGZU){max-width:600px;width:100%}.about__text-box:where(.astro-NIQTPGZU).mirror{order:2}}.services:where(.astro-ZGJ7LWMQ){background-color:var(--background_color);padding:var(--section-padding) 0}.services__pretitle-box:where(.astro-ZGJ7LWMQ),.services__title:where(.astro-ZGJ7LWMQ){margin:0 auto 1rem!important;width:-moz-max-content;width:max-content}.services__line:where(.astro-ZGJ7LWMQ){background-color:var(--primary_color)}.services__pretitle:where(.astro-ZGJ7LWMQ){color:var(--primary_color)}.services__items-box:where(.astro-ZGJ7LWMQ){display:grid;gap:clamp(2rem,3vw + 1rem,6rem);grid-template-columns:1fr;padding-top:clamp(2rem,2vw + 1rem,4rem)}.services__item-icon-box:where(.astro-ZGJ7LWMQ),.services__item:where(.astro-ZGJ7LWMQ){display:flex}.services__item-icon:where(.astro-ZGJ7LWMQ){align-items:center;background-color:var(--primary_color);border-radius:50%;color:#fff;display:flex;height:clamp(3.5rem,3vw + 1rem,4rem);justify-content:center;margin-right:clamp(1rem,1vw + .5rem,2rem);width:clamp(3.5rem,3vw + 1rem,4rem)}.services__item-icon:where(.astro-ZGJ7LWMQ),.services__item-title:where(.astro-ZGJ7LWMQ){font-size:clamp(1.25rem,1vw + .5rem,1.5rem)}.services__item-title:where(.astro-ZGJ7LWMQ){font-family:var(--secondary_font);font-weight:500;margin-bottom:.5rem}.services__button:where(.astro-ZGJ7LWMQ){color:var(--primary_color);cursor:pointer;font-weight:700}@media (min-width:600px){.services__items-box:where(.astro-ZGJ7LWMQ){grid-template-columns:repeat(2,1fr)}}@media (min-width:1200px){.services__items-box:where(.astro-ZGJ7LWMQ){grid-template-columns:repeat(3,1fr);padding-top:4rem}}.about2:where(.astro-B5AOZGJ4){padding:var(--section-padding) 0;position:relative}.about2:where(.astro-B5AOZGJ4) .hidden:where(.astro-B5AOZGJ4){display:none}.about2__bg-box:where(.astro-B5AOZGJ4){height:100%;left:0;position:absolute;top:0;width:100%;z-index:0}.about2__text-box:where(.astro-B5AOZGJ4){color:var(--color);z-index:0}.about2__bg-img:where(.astro-B5AOZGJ4){background-color:var(--primary_color);height:100%;width:100%}.about2__bg-img:where(.astro-B5AOZGJ4) img:where(.astro-B5AOZGJ4){height:100%;-o-object-fit:cover;object-fit:cover;opacity:.1;width:100%}.about2__wrapper:where(.astro-B5AOZGJ4){margin:0 auto;max-width:1200px;padding:0 20px}.about2__container:where(.astro-B5AOZGJ4){display:flex;flex-direction:column;gap:clamp(2rem,2vw + 1rem,4rem)}.about2__img:where(.astro-B5AOZGJ4){aspect-ratio:100/73;background-color:#000;height:auto;max-height:700px;order:2;width:100%;z-index:1}.about2__img:where(.astro-B5AOZGJ4) img:where(.astro-B5AOZGJ4){height:100%;-o-object-fit:cover;object-fit:cover;opacity:var(--opacity);width:100%}.about2__feedback:where(.astro-B5AOZGJ4){bottom:2rem;color:#fff;display:flex;flex-direction:column;gap:1.5rem;height:100%;justify-content:flex-end;left:2rem;position:absolute;width:100%}.about2__feedback_number:where(.astro-B5AOZGJ4){font-size:5rem;font-weight:700;line-height:1}.about2__feedback_title:where(.astro-B5AOZGJ4){font-size:1.2rem;font-weight:500;line-height:1}.about2__line:where(.astro-B5AOZGJ4){background-color:var(--color)}.about2__pretitle:where(.astro-B5AOZGJ4){color:var(--color)!important}.about2__text:where(.astro-B5AOZGJ4){margin-bottom:3rem}.about2__button:where(.astro-B5AOZGJ4){background-color:transparent;color:var(--color)!important;cursor:pointer;margin-top:2rem}.about2__button:where(.astro-B5AOZGJ4):hover{background-color:var(--color);color:var(--primary_color)!important}@media (min-width:700px){.about2__container:where(.astro-B5AOZGJ4){flex-direction:row}.about2__img:where(.astro-B5AOZGJ4){aspect-ratio:73/100;height:auto;width:100%}.about2__img:where(.astro-B5AOZGJ4) img:where(.astro-B5AOZGJ4){height:100%;-o-object-fit:cover;object-fit:cover;width:100%}.about2__text-box:where(.astro-B5AOZGJ4){max-width:600px;width:100%}.about2__text-box:where(.astro-B5AOZGJ4).mirror{order:2}}
